Subject: Canteen access for Larkspine folks

Hi all,

Quick reminder: our canteen on level 2 is now open to staff from Larkspine Analytics next door. They'll show their own badges, but our turnstile won't read them, so you'll need to buzz them through manually. If the desk is unstaffed over lunch, they can use the side gate with the code below.

door code, tajof-kageg: bdg-QVDCE-3

Leadership Review Briefing — Q3 Cash-Flow Forecast

Tellwick Instruments projects positive operating cash flow through Q3, driven by the Marlowe contract milestones. Receivables ageing improved; capex deferred to Q4. Headroom on the revolving facility remains adequate. One sensitivity: supplier prepayments in September. Planning assumptions tied to this forecast follow below.

board note of yahig-yahif: Silmirox Works plans to raise the Aldius list price by 18.5 percent in January. The steering committee signed off on a budget of $141.9 million for Project Tamix. The renewal with Eliysek Logistics closes at $114.1 million a year, 18.9 percent below the last contract. Project Gordor slips by a full year because of the supplier delay.

Catalog cache invalidation on Pickford runs through the Selden purge queue. If purges stall, check the queue depth first; over 10k means the worker account is locked again. Do not restart the worker blind—stale entries will resurface across all product pages. Unlock via the recovery console on the Selden admin node, then replay the queue from the last checkpoint. Console access during recovery requires the passphrase given below.

recovery phrase for fahof-fawip: casael-fenael-wenix